### 3. Regime-Aware Temperature Calculation
|
|
|
|
**File**: `/home/jgrusewski/Work/foxhunt/ml/src/trainers/dqn.rs`
|
|
|
|
**Location**: `calculate_exploration_temperature()` method (line ~2730)
|
|
|
|
**Logic**:
|
|
```rust
|
|
fn calculate_exploration_temperature(&self, regime_features: &[f32]) -> f32 {
|
|
// Extract ADX (index 10 in regime_features slice = index 211 in full vector)
|
|
let adx = regime_features.get(10).copied().unwrap_or(0.0);
|
|
|
|
// Extract transition entropy (index 17 in regime_features = index 218 in full)
|
|
let entropy = regime_features.get(17).copied().unwrap_or(0.5);
|
|
|
|
// Regime classification:
|
|
if adx > 25.0 {
|
|
0.8 // Trending: Lower temp (exploit trend continuation)
|
|
} else if entropy > 0.7 {
|
|
1.5 // High entropy/volatile: Higher temp (cautious exploration)
|
|
} else if entropy < 0.5 {
|
|
1.2 // Low entropy ranging: Moderate temp (explore breakouts)
|
|
} else {
|
|
1.0 // Normal/ambiguous: Neutral
|
|
}
|
|
}
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
**Multiplier Ranges**:
|
|
- **Trending (ADX > 25)**: 0.8x → Exploit established trends
|
|
- **Volatile (entropy > 0.7)**: 1.5x → Cautious high exploration
|
|
- **Ranging (entropy < 0.5)**: 1.2x → Explore breakout opportunities
|
|
- **Normal**: 1.0x → Baseline behavior
|
|
|
|
---
|
|
|
|
### 4. Entropy-Aware Epsilon Calculation
|
|
|
|
**File**: `/home/jgrusewski/Work/foxhunt/ml/src/trainers/dqn.rs`
|
|
|
|
**Location**: `calculate_entropy_epsilon()` method (line ~2780)
|
|
|
|
**Logic**:
|
|
```rust
|
|
fn calculate_entropy_epsilon(&self, regime_features: &[f32]) -> f32 {
|
|
// Extract transition entropy (index 17 in regime_features)
|
|
let entropy = regime_features.get(17).copied().unwrap_or(0.5);
|
|
|
|
// Linear mapping: entropy [0.0, 1.0] → multiplier [0.5, 1.5]
|
|
// High uncertainty → higher epsilon (more exploration)
|
|
// Low uncertainty → lower epsilon (more exploitation)
|
|
0.5 + entropy
|
|
}
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
**Multiplier Behavior**:
|
|
- **entropy = 0.0** (very certain) → 0.5x epsilon (exploit)
|
|
- **entropy = 0.5** (neutral) → 1.0x epsilon (baseline)
|
|
- **entropy = 1.0** (very uncertain) → 1.5x epsilon (explore)

### Epsilon Clamping Rationale
|
|
|
|
**Range**: [0.05, 0.95]
|
|
|
|
**Reasoning**:
|
|
- **Minimum 0.05**: Ensures minimum exploration (prevents pure exploitation trap)
|
|
- **Maximum 0.95**: Prevents pure exploration (maintains some greedy action selection)
|
|
- **Without clamping**: Extreme regimes could produce epsilon > 1.0 or < 0.0
|
|
|
|
### Temperature Multiplier (Future Use)
|
|
|
|
**Current Status**: Calculated but not yet used in softmax exploration
|
|
|
|
**Future Integration**: When switching from epsilon-greedy to temperature-based softmax:
|
|
```rust
|
|
// Instead of: if rand() < epsilon { explore } else { exploit }
|
|
// Use: action = softmax(Q_values / (base_temp * temp_mult))
|
|
```
|
|
|
|
**Benefit**: Smoother exploration (temperature-based) vs. binary (epsilon-greedy)
